Conditions

Gastroduodenal ulcer and after ESD artificial ulcer

Interventions

Arm A : Kestose (10g) every day for 8 weeks Arm B : Maltose(5g) every day for 8week

Inclusion criteria

Inclusion criteria: Patients of gastroduodenal ulcer or after ESD artificial ulcer

Exclusion criteria

Exclusion criteria: 1. Patients continuously using PPI or Vonoprazan 2. Women with pregnancy or possible pregnancy 3. Patients with severe renal failure and heart failure 4. Patient who is considered to be inappropriate for entry into the trial by the investigator 5. Medical doctors decided the patients are inappropriate 6. Patient who has allergy to drugs or foods used in this research

Design outcomes

Primary

MeasureTime frame
the change of Gut microbiota caused by using Vonoprazan and kestose or placebo for 8 weeks

Secondary

MeasureTime frame
1. Observation of the change of ulcer healing caused by kestose 2. Changes of short-chain fatty acid (Butyric acid ,Acetic acid, Propionic acid etc.) 3. Changes of pathologic and metabolic marker (T-Cho, LDL-Cho, HDL-Cho, TG, FFA, ferritin, HbA1c, CRP, TP, ALB etc.) 4. Correlation of gut microbiota and bowel habits 5. Changes of body weight and BMI 6. Metabolome, bile acid and protein analysis of metabolite in feces 7. Correlation between expiratory noble gases, gut microbiota and ulcer healing
